// Client setup for the CrumbClock cutoff service.
// Order cutoffs are enforced server-side by our internal OvenGate
// service, not in this client — do not attempt to replicate the
// rule locally, since holiday overrides live only on the server.
// The client retries twice on timeout, then fails closed (orders
// rejected). Authentication uses a single service key, set here:

API key for taduf-yahif: qvz11-nMDtAWg6H2u

Hey release folks,

Quick heads-up for whoever inherits this: the uploaded-text-file encoding detection now tries BOM checks first, then a confidence-scored heuristic pass, instead of blindly assuming UTF-8. Latin-1 spreadsheets from the Oskarsby pilot no longer turn into mojibake soup. If users still report garbled files, check the detector's confidence threshold before blaming the parser. Rolling out behind the `smart-encoding` flag tonight. The build token for this release follows.

build token for kajeg-yahof: htk6_93702e

Subject: DR drill — cron migration status

For whoever's on call this week: as part of the Helmsgate disaster-recovery drill, we moved the remaining nightly cron jobs into the Loomrunner workflow engine. Old crontabs are disabled but not deleted; do not re-enable them. If a workflow stalls, use the drill runbook to restart the scheduler shard. Restoring the standby coordinator requires unlocking the drill keystore, and the recovery passphrase for that is below.

recovery phrase for fajeg-kawep: druix-gorius-briax-ulaeth-fraox-lammir-pelox-jormir-pelwyn-julir

**14:22 UTC** — The Tallygrove metrics-aggregation sidecar on the Fernwick cluster began dropping batches after its internal buffer filled. Support saw dashboards flatline while application pods stayed healthy, which caused confusion in early triage. Root cause was a config push that halved the flush interval without raising buffer capacity. The sidecar was rolled back at 14:41 UTC and backfilled counters reconciled by 15:10. The rollback artifact was verified against the deploy ledger, and its trace token is noted below.

build token for tajeg-bajep: htk14_409ba9df6b8acb